HFS (HTTP File Server) VS The Uniform Server

The Uniform Server is ideal for developers needing a complete web server environment with support for databases and scripting, while HFS excels at providing a straightforward solution for file sharing with minimal setup. Choosing between them depends on whether the need is for a full server setup or a simple file transfer solution.

HFS (HTTP File Server)

Pros:

  • Lightweight and easy to set up
  • Primarily focused on file sharing
  • User-friendly interface
  • Supports mobile access
  • No installation required
  • Can run from USB drives
  • Good performance for file transfers
  • Customizable
  • Real-time file upload notifications
  • Low resource usage

Cons:

  • Limited features for web development
  • No database support
  • No PHP support
  • Less extensibility compared to Uniform Server
  • Not suitable for dynamic content

The Uniform Server

Pros:

  • Full web server environment
  • Supports databases and PHP
  • Highly portable
  • Simple user interface
  • Good security features
  • Extensive configuration options
  • Community support
  • Backup and restore options
  • Custom scripting capabilities
  • Multi-user support

Cons:

  • More complex setup compared to HFS
  • Requires some technical knowledge
  • Not ideal for just file sharing
  • Larger footprint than HFS
